1. The Crucial Role of Tinned Flexible Copper Stranded Wire

In the modern landscape of electrical distribution and thermal systems, Tinned Flexible Copper Stranded Wire has emerged as an indispensable standard. In contrast to solid conductors, stranded wire configurations offer superior flexibility, resisting fatigue failure caused by persistent vibrations or repetitive dynamic movements. However, copper is naturally prone to oxidation when exposed to moisture, elevated temperatures, and aggressive chemicals.

This vulnerability is countered by electroplating or hot-dip coating each individual copper strand with a precise, microscopic layer of high-purity tin. This thin tin barrier effectively prevents oxidation and corrosive degradation. Tin-plated copper wires maintain their high electrical and thermal conductivity in marine setups, chemical processing facilities, and high-temperature environments. Furthermore, the tin layer enhances solderability, enabling secure electrical terminations without the need for aggressive flux treatments.

Key Technical Advantages of Tin Plating:

Tin plating creates an intermetallic compound (IMC) layer that serves as a barrier against atmospheric sulfur, humidity, and galvanic corrosion. This is highly effective when copper conductors interface with aluminum parts, preventing galvanic decay at electrical contact interfaces.

2. Market Drivers: The EV and Renewable Energy Revolution

The global demand for custom tinned copper wire is growing, driven by two major sectors: Electric Vehicles (EVs) and Renewable Energy infrastructures. In EV battery packs, power electronics, and charging systems, flexible tinned copper connectors manage high currents while absorbing chassis vibrations. In solar panels and wind turbines, materials are exposed to fluctuating moisture and thermal cycles. Bare copper wires in these systems can oxidize quickly, causing resistance spikes, heat generation, and potential system failures. Tinned flexible stranded copper wires provide the long-term durability and electrical efficiency needed to sustain these clean energy operations.

5. Global Procurement Guide for Procurement Directors

When source-selecting tinned copper wiring components, procurement professionals must evaluate beyond simple cost metrics. Factors to consider include:

  • Copper Purity Assurance: Demand certifications indicating high electrical conductivity (minimum 99.9% IACS rating). Impurities in copper decrease electrical conductivity, which can lead to overheating.
  • Stranding Consistency: Check for uniform strand twisting. Uneven stranding can cause tension points, reducing the wire's flexibility and overall fatigue life.
  • Tinning Quality: The tin plating must be uniform, showing no exposed copper patches or flaking under bend tests, in line with ASTM B33 specifications.
  • Certifications and Standards: Choose suppliers with verified ISO9001 and ISO14001 certifications. This indicates systematic quality control and adherence to environmental standards.

Q1: Why choose tinned copper stranded wire over bare copper stranded wire?

Tinned copper stranded wire has a layer of high-purity tin over the copper strands. This layer prevents oxidation under high heat, humidity, and chemical exposure. It also helps protect the wire from corrosion in marine and heavy industrial environments. The tin coating also improves solderability and helps prevent galvanic corrosion when the copper wire interfaces with aluminum terminals.

Q5: What standards do Xingma copper products comply with?

Our copper braided and stranded wires are designed to meet major international engineering standards, including ASTM B33 (standard specification for tinned soft or annealed copper wire for electrical purposes), DIN EN 13602, and IEC 60228 Class 5 & 6. Our products also comply with RoHS and REACH standards.
